Centrifugal mixers, also known as high-speed mixers, are a type of industrial mixer that utilizes centrifugal force to blend materials. Unlike traditional mixers that rely on paddles or agitators, centrifugal mixers employ the principle of centrifugal force to achieve efficient and uniform blending. The materials to be mixed are introduced into a spinning container, where they are rapidly accelerated towards the container walls. As a result of this acceleration, the materials are subjected to intense shear forces, ensuring thorough mixing and dispersion.

So, what exactly is a centrifugal vacuum mixer? In simple terms, it is a device that uses centrifugal force and a vacuum environment to mix materials. Unlike traditional mixers that rely solely on mechanical agitation, the centrifugal vacuum mixer harnesses the power of centrifugal force to generate intense mixing action. This results in faster and more efficient blending of materials, with better distribution and homogeneity.
One of the key benefits of the centrifugal vacuum mixer is its ability to eliminate air bubbles and reduce foaming. The vacuum environment created within the mixing chamber prevents the entrapment of air, leading to materials with improved clarity and reduced defects. This makes the mixer particularly suitable for applications in industries such as pharmaceuticals, cosmetics, and food, where the quality of the final product is of utmost importance.

2. Understanding Planetary Centrifugal Mixers:
Planetary centrifugal mixers, as the name suggests, utilize centrifugal force in a planetary motion to homogeneously mix various ingredients. This unique mixing mechanism ensures that even the most complex formulations are blended flawlessly, eliminating the risk of clumping or uneven distribution. Unlike conventional mixers, planetary centrifugal mixers achieve this by simultaneously rotating on their own axis and orbiting around a central hub, providing maximum contact between the mixing elements and the ingredients.
